Playoffs - San Diego Padres 4 games, Oakland Oaks 3

The Oakland Oaks of the Pacific Coast League ended the 1949 season with a record of 104 wins and 83 losses, finishing second in the PCL.

The Oaks scored 985 runs, most in the league. Oakland yielded 886 runs.

Players from the 1949 Oakland Oaks who spent time in the Majors during their careers included Bill Taylor, Les Webber, Cookie Lavagetto, Earl Harrist, Loyd Christopher, Earl Rapp, Artie Wilson, Les Scarsella, Billy Martin, Ray Hamrick, Dick Kryhoski, Earl Jones, Aldon Wilkie, Jackie Jensen, Rube Fischer, Lou Tost, Don Ferrarese, Rex Cecil, Don Padgett, Dario Lodigiani, Maurice Van Robays, Gordon Goldsberry, Milo Candini, Lefty Wallace, Bud Sheely, Forrest Thompson, Parnell Woods, Lloyd Hittle, Jim Tobin, Al Gettel, Charlie Gassaway, Tom Seats, Ed Samcoff, George Metkovich, Ralph Buxton and Alonzo Perry.

Chuck Dressen served as manager.
